Output 881e9156df72ec42ed098f786bcc16b828b9e8e345ccdb7da5f7e7f25e980b74:11

value
6998905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7037b807e40741f6a62ac6149be8e92c2d6ffba OP_EQUAL
address
3NkWBpWntS5PtJN3YGxPfMapwmRryUKD8F
transaction
881e9156df72ec42ed098f786bcc16b828b9e8e345ccdb7da5f7e7f25e980b74
spent
true